前端像后台傳入數組,后台使用list接收的方法


前端AJAX:

        $.ajax({
          url:'http://192.168.1.112:8181/runtime/uav/bookmark/point/insert',
          type: 'post',
          async: false,
          data: JSON.stringify(linePoints),
          contentType: 'application/json;charset=utf-8',
          dataType: 'json',
          success(res) {
            debugger
            console.log(res)
          }
        }) 
 
注意:1.contentType必須為 'application/json;charset=utf-8',默認(會報415)   2.dataType: 'json',  3.data要序列化
 
后端:參數欄使用@RequestBody注解
public Integer insertLinePoint(@RequestBody List<LinePoint> linePoints) {
Integer addCount = 0;
return addCount;
}


免責聲明!

本站轉載的文章為個人學習借鑒使用,本站對版權不負任何法律責任。如果侵犯了您的隱私權益,請聯系本站郵箱yoyou2525@163.com刪除。



 
粵ICP備18138465號   © 2018-2025 CODEPRJ.COM